Will Smith asked:

Does anyone know in case free DJ software package exists that has crossfade, cue and dual deck facility? Thanks, in advance.

  1. Estesark Says:

    Mixxx (http://mixxx.sourceforge.net/) is said to be one of the best free DJ software packages. I’m not entirely sure of it’s specific features, but I think it’s likely that it has the ones you mentioned. Worth a try.
